Kevin Owens shocked the world after confirming he would need neck surgery and would be out of action indefinitely. While it’s not known when he’ll have surgery, Owens has now revealed that he has four medical specialists at his disposal.

While speaking to Le10Sport, Kevin Owens revealed that Randy Orton helped him right away. He put Kevin in touch with the doctor who fixed his own neck and saved his career. That doctor has been checking Kevin Owens’ test results, keeping track of everything, and giving him advice.

Kevin Owens also now talks to three other doctors, so he has four specialists helping him whenever he needs to ask anything. He said he’s lucky to have all this support, especially from Randy Orton, and feels like he’s in really good hands.

“He immediately put me in touch with the surgeon who performed his surgery, which saved his career. Since then, I’ve been in constant contact with this surgeon who evaluates all my test results, keeps an eye on everything that’s going on and advises me as I go along. So, I’m very lucky to have all the support I have, Randy included. And now I have the chance to talk, not only to his doctor, but to many others as well. I have four specialists who are at my disposal and to whom I can ask questions whenever I need them. So, I’m in very good hands. Randy has helped me a lot in this process .”

However, it is to be noted that Kevin Owens has made it clear he is unsure whether he will actually step back inside the squared circle again, which is obviously a cause of concern for many.

The Prizefighter has also explained that he hasn’t had neck surgery yet because doctors are waiting for his condition to develop before moving forward. Therefore, we’ll have to see when Owens will have surgery and whether he’ll be back to the ring, as nothing is certain right now.
